I'm developing a web using Angular CLI. I'm trying to applying similar things like this :

https://codepen.io/chrisdoble/pen/WQLLVp

Is there any way to write plain javascript in component.ts.

Here is my JS :

    var image = document.getElementById('hero-bg');
    var imageCanvas = document.createElement('canvas');
    var imageCanvasContext = imageCanvas.getContext('2d');
    var lineCanvas = document.createElement('canvas');
    var lineCanvasContext = lineCanvas.getContext('2d');
    var pointLifetime = 1000;
    var points = [];
    var newImage = document.getElementById('hero')

    if (image.complete) {
        start();
    } else {
        image.onload = start;
    }

    function start() {
        document.addEventListener('mousemove', onMouseMove);
        window.addEventListener('resize', resizeCanvases);
        newImage.appendChild(imageCanvas);
        resizeCanvases();
        tick();
    }

    function onMouseMove(event) {
        points.push({
            time: Date.now(),
            x: event.clientX,
            y: event.clientY
        });
    }

    function resizeCanvases() {
        imageCanvas.width = lineCanvas.width = window.innerWidth;
        imageCanvas.height = lineCanvas.height = window.innerHeight;
    }

    function tick() {
        // Remove old points
        points = points.filter(function(point) {
            var age = Date.now() - point.time;
            return age < pointLifetime;
        });

        drawLineCanvas();
        drawImageCanvas();
        requestAnimationFrame(tick);
    }
    function drawLineCanvas() {
        var minimumLineWidth = 25;
        var maximumLineWidth = 100;
        var lineWidthRange = maximumLineWidth - minimumLineWidth;
        var maximumSpeed = 50;

        lineCanvasContext.clearRect(0, 0, lineCanvas.width, lineCanvas.height);
        lineCanvasContext.lineCap = 'round';
        lineCanvasContext.shadowBlur = 30;
        lineCanvasContext.shadowColor = '#000';

        for (var i = 1; i < points.length; i++) {
            var point = points[i];
            var previousPoint = points[i - 1];

            // Change line width based on speed
            var distance = getDistanceBetween(point, previousPoint);
            var speed = Math.max(0, Math.min(maximumSpeed, distance));
            var percentageLineWidth = (maximumSpeed - speed) / maximumSpeed;
            lineCanvasContext.lineWidth = minimumLineWidth + percentageLineWidth * lineWidthRange;

            // Fade points as they age
            var age = Date.now() - point.time;
            var opacity = (pointLifetime - age) / pointLifetime;
            lineCanvasContext.strokeStyle = 'rgba(0, 0, 0, ' + opacity + ')';

            lineCanvasContext.beginPath();
            lineCanvasContext.moveTo(previousPoint.x, previousPoint.y);
            lineCanvasContext.lineTo(point.x, point.y);
            lineCanvasContext.stroke();
        }
    }

    function getDistanceBetween(a, b) {
        return Math.sqrt(Math.pow(a.x - b.x, 2) + Math.pow(a.y - b.y, 2));
    }

    function drawImageCanvas() {
        // Emulate background-size: cover
        var width = imageCanvas.width;
        var height = imageCanvas.width / image.naturalWidth * image.naturalHeight;

        if (height < imageCanvas.height) {
            width = imageCanvas.height / image.naturalHeight * image.naturalWidth;
            height = imageCanvas.height;
        }

        imageCanvasContext.clearRect(0, 0, imageCanvas.width, imageCanvas.height);
        imageCanvasContext.globalCompositeOperation = 'source-over';
        imageCanvasContext.drawImage(image, 0, 0, width, height);
        imageCanvasContext.globalCompositeOperation = 'destination-in';
        imageCanvasContext.drawImage(lineCanvas, 0, 0);
    }

And here is my Component

import { Component } from '@angular/core';
import * as $ from 'jquery';

@Component({
selector: 'app-hero',
templateUrl: './hero.component.html',
styleUrls: ['./hero.component.scss']
})
export class HeroComponent {


}

The Error i got is this :

  • message: 'Property 'complete' does not exist on type 'HTMLElement'.'
  • message: 'Property 'naturalWidth' does not exist on type 'HTMLElement'.'
  • message: 'Property 'naturalHeight' does not exist on type 'HTMLElement'.'
  • message: 'Argument of type 'HTMLElement' is not assignable to parameter of type 'HTMLCanvasElement | HTMLImageElement | HTMLVideoElement | ImageBitmap'. Type 'HTMLElement' is not assignable to type 'ImageBitmap'. Property 'width' is missing in type 'HTMLElement'.'

Everything works fine if i put the code inline at Index.html file, but i don't want to put it there, i want to apply it in my component.

Please, help me to find a way to implement this plain Javascript in my component.ts. Or maybe if there are any Typescript master here, kindly recode for me. hehehe Thank You guys alot.

You do not have to use jQuery. Angular have all things in place to interact with a dom.
You have to use https://angular.io/api/core/Renderer2 and https://angular.io/api/core/HostListener to adjust the code the way angular can understand that.

I just converted the code from https://codepen.io/chrisdoble/pen/WQLLVp in to angular way. Here is an example what are you looking for:

export class NativeBlurComponent implements OnInit {
  img = new Image();
  imageCanvas = document.createElement('canvas');
  imageCanvasContext = this.imageCanvas.getContext('2d');
  lineCanvas = document.createElement('canvas');
  lineCanvasContext = this.lineCanvas.getContext('2d');
  pointLifetime = 1000;
  points = [];

  constructor(private renderer: Renderer2) { }

  ngOnInit() {
    this.img.src = document.querySelector('img').src;
    if (this.img.complete) {
      this.start();
    } else {
      this.img.onload = this.start;
    }
  }

  start() {
    this.renderer.appendChild(document.body, this.imageCanvas);
    this.resizeCanvases();
    this.tick();
  }

  @HostListener('document:mousemove', [ '$event' ])
  onMouseMove(event) {
      this.points.push({
          time: Date.now(),
          x: event.clientX,
          y: event.clientY
      });
  }
  @HostListener('window:resize', [ '$event' ])
  resizeCanvases() {
      this.imageCanvas.width = this.lineCanvas.width = window.innerWidth;
      this.imageCanvas.height = this.lineCanvas.height = window.innerHeight;
  }

  tick() {
      // Remove old points
      this.points = this.points.filter(function(point) {
          const age = Date.now() - point.time;
          return age < this.pointLifetime;
      });

      this.drawLineCanvas();
      this.drawImageCanvas();
      requestAnimationFrame(this.tick);
  }
  drawLineCanvas() {
      const minimumLineWidth = 25;
      const maximumLineWidth = 100;
      const lineWidthRange = maximumLineWidth - minimumLineWidth;
      const maximumSpeed = 50;

      this.lineCanvasContext.clearRect(0, 0, this.lineCanvas.width, this.lineCanvas.height);
      this.lineCanvasContext.lineCap = 'round';
      this.lineCanvasContext.shadowBlur = 30;
      this.lineCanvasContext.shadowColor = '#000';

      for (let i = 1; i < this.points.length; i++) {
          const point = this.points[i];
          const previousPoint = this.points[i - 1];

          // Change line width based on speed
          const distance = this.getDistanceBetween(point, previousPoint);
          const speed = Math.max(0, Math.min(maximumSpeed, distance));
          const percentageLineWidth = (maximumSpeed - speed) / maximumSpeed;
          this.lineCanvasContext.lineWidth = minimumLineWidth + percentageLineWidth * lineWidthRange;

          // Fade points as they age
          const age = Date.now() - point.time;
          const opacity = (this.pointLifetime - age) / this.pointLifetime;
          this.lineCanvasContext.strokeStyle = 'rgba(0, 0, 0, ' + opacity + ')';

          this.lineCanvasContext.beginPath();
          this.lineCanvasContext.moveTo(previousPoint.x, previousPoint.y);
          this.lineCanvasContext.lineTo(point.x, point.y);
          this.lineCanvasContext.stroke();
      }
  }

  getDistanceBetween(a, b) {
      return Math.sqrt(Math.pow(a.x - b.x, 2) + Math.pow(a.y - b.y, 2));
  }

  drawImageCanvas() {
      // Emulate background-size: cover
      let width = this.imageCanvas.width;
      let height = this.imageCanvas.width / this.img.naturalWidth * this.img.naturalHeight;

      if (height < this.imageCanvas.height) {
          width = this.imageCanvas.height / this.img.naturalHeight * this.img.naturalWidth;
          height = this.imageCanvas.height;
      }

      this.imageCanvasContext.clearRect(0, 0, this.imageCanvas.width, this.imageCanvas.height);
      this.imageCanvasContext.globalCompositeOperation = 'source-over';
      this.imageCanvasContext.drawImage(this.img, 0, 0, width, height);
      this.imageCanvasContext.globalCompositeOperation = 'destination-in';
      this.imageCanvasContext.drawImage(this.lineCanvas, 0, 0);
  }
}

Of course you can.

But you will have to handle with:

ElementRef : https://angular.io/api/core/ElementRef

Renderer : https://angular.io/api/core/Renderer

or Renderer 2.

Typescript need you to give the type of the element for HTMLElement.

for example:

svg: SVGElement = ...

In your case, you have to say that your element has the type: HTMLImageElement.
